Chaos, Self-Organization and Asthma Attacks

Surprisingly, these effects are caused by self-organizing mechanisms as they are known from chaotic systems. The simulation of the complex interactions within the airway tree during an asthma attack provided an explanation for changes in ventilation that were obtained experimentally using Positron Emission Tomography. This approach of integrative physiology links knowledge at the organ level with knowledge at the microscopic level. But neither the knowledge at the organ level nor at the microscopic level could predict the complex behavior within the airway tree that the integrative model reveals.
